If you have just gotten your body clock all out of whack, google sleep hygiene for ways to help yourself get back on schedule. The best thing for me when I was in that situation was getting up early and giving up naps no matter how little I slept the night before. By the 3rd evening, I was waiting for it to be late enough to go to bed.
I don't know how long this has been going on for you, but if sleep hygiene efforts don't work, some report a small dose of melatonin makes them drowsy.
However, if you happen to have an underlying sleep disorder, sleep hygiene and pills are not what you need. Two common sleep disrupters are sleep apnea and limb movements. Also, is there any chance you've started a new medicine or supplement that could be affecting your sleep?
